Dell EMC VxRail hyper-converged infrastructure appliances: great products for virtual desktop infrastructure (VDI), server virtualization, databases, business applications, and application consolidation at the enterprise edge.
The VxRail E Series are low-profile nodes for remote office, stretch cluster or entry workloads. Each appliance in the series has one node per 1U chassis, enabling clusters to use minimal storage and compute resources with options to expand, one rack unit node at a time. Models include the VxRail E460 (hybrid), and the VxRail E460F (all-flash). These are single or dual processor models based on the PowerEdge R630 rack server.

The VxRail Appliance architecture consists of modular nodes, including models based on Dell PowerEdge servers, and VMware Virtual SAN. Intel® Xeon® Processors . Included Software : VMware Virtual SAN Enterprise , VMware vCenter Server , VMware vRealize Log Insight , VMware vSphere Data Protection , VMware vSphere Replication ,
Dell EMC Recoverpoint for VMs , Dell EMC CloudArray, Storage: Direct Attached Storage (DAS)
Hypervisors: VMware (licensed separately)
Compute Integration: Dell PowerEdge or Quanta Servers
Storage Virtualization: VMware Virtual SAN
Network Virtualization: VMware NSX
Solution For : Data Center consolidation and VDI
Key features:
- Consolidates compute, storage, virtualization, and management
- Delivers unmatched performance and efficiency with kernel layer integration between VMware VSAN and the vSphere hypervisor
- Scales linearly from 3 to 64 nodes, supporting from 40 VMs to thousands
- Includes data replication, backup, and cloud tiering
- Delivers enterprise data services, resiliency, and quality of service
- Provides a single point of support for appliance software and hardware
